General Description
2,3,4,5-tetraiodopyrrole is a chemical compound with the molecular formula C4H4I4N. It is a pyrrole derivative that contains four iodine atoms bonded to the carbon atoms of the pyrrole ring. 2,3,4,5-tetraiodopyrrole is commonly used in organic synthesis as a building block for creating more complex molecules. It has also been studied for its potential use in material science, particularly in the development of functional π-conjugated systems with unique electronic and optical properties. Additionally, 2,3,4,5-tetraiodopyrrole has shown potential as a corrosion inhibitor in metal protection applications.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 87-58-1 includes 5 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 2 digits, 8 and 7 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 8 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 87-58:
(4*8)+(3*7)+(2*5)+(1*8)=71
71 % 10 = 1
So 87-58-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
